Job description
The responsibilities cross all functions within HR, including but not limited to employment, compliance, talent acquisition, talent management, compensation, benefits administration, global mobility, talent systems and analytics, timekeeping, and terminations
Due to the variety and breadth of responsibilities, we are looking for a dynamic HR professional who can think critically, act strategically, wrangle data and apply knowledge to the topic at hand to resolve issues

Responsibilities
This role includes, but is not limited to, responsibilities in the following areas:
To build strong relationships across India, plus Pakistan and Southeast Asia, with colleagues, managers and leaders; that enable Bentley to deliver on business objectives through innovative, supportive and compliant people practices.
To implement continuous improvement of regional HR processes, policy procedure; share knowledge and support the transformation of Colleague Success, aligned to Bentleys priorities.
To maintain and update the knowledge required to ensure robust compliance adherence across India, Pakistan, and Southeast Asia.
To manage complex grievance and complaint cases, partnering with Legal Leadership as needed.
To continually look for areas of improvement to aid in the successful delivery of the Colleague Success strategy; and pro-actively contribute to global Colleague Success projects and initiatives.
Champion for data analysis, reporting and modelling, able to create dashboards to provide meaningful insights.

What You Bring to the Team:
At least 8 years experience in a hands-on HR Generalist role.
Knowledge of compliance requirement and labour laws across India and other countries (including Singapore, Malaysia, Philippines, Indonesia, Pakistan)
Knowledge of principles and practices of Human Resources Management in India, Southeast Asia and Pakistan, preferably gained in a global environment.
Strong aptitude for data analysis and modelling
Solid organizational skills, including the ability to accomplish demanding timeline objectives, prioritize assignments, and be comfortable with change and continuous improvement.
A high level of inter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ate effectively as well as handle sensitive and confidential situations with care.
A desire to build effective rel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
Project Management experience and a very strong command of Excel preferred.

Bentley Systems is a software development company that supports the professional needs of those responsible for creating and managing the world?????s infrastructure, including roadways, bridges, airports, skyscrapers, and industrial and power plants, as well as utility networks. Bentley delivers solutions for the entire lifecycle of the infrastructure asset, tailored to the needs of the various professions ????? the engineers, architects, geospatial professionals, planners, contractors, fabricators, IT managers, operators and maintenance engineers ????? who will work on and work with that asset over its lifetime. Comprised of integrated applications and services built on an open platform, each solution is designed to ensure that information flows between workflow processes and project team members to enable interoperability and collaboration.
